Mount Baker
Mount Baker is a stately residential neighborhood on Seattle's south end with deep roots, gorgeous lake views, and a remarkable collection of well-preserved early-20th-century homes. The area's wide, elm-lined boulevards and generous lots showcase grand Craftsman, Tudor, and Colonial Revival homes built during the neighborhood's development boom of the 1910s–1930s.
